**Russia’s Wealth Fund Head Calls for Diplomacy Amid Rising Tensions**

In a surprising move, Kirill Dmitriev, the head of Russia’s sovereign wealth fund, has called for “constructive dialogue” between Washington and Moscow on July 13. This comes at a time when tensions between Russian President Vladimir Putin and U.S. President Donald Trump are running high.

Dmitriev’s remarks follow a surge in Russian attacks on Ukraine and Moscow’s continued rejection of a ceasefire. The wealthy fund manager, who was previously appointed by Putin as a special envoy for economic affairs, believes that constructive dialogue will always achieve more than the “tired, destructive language of pressure.”

**Trump Shifts Stance on Ukraine**

Meanwhile, Trump has reassessed his Ukraine policy in light of the escalating conflict. He recently pledged to send more Patriot air-defense systems to Kyiv, a move that would be his first military package to Ukraine not initiated by the previous Biden administration.

This shift comes after repeated Russian strikes on Ukrainian cities and Putin’s stated intent to escalate operations in eastern Ukraine over the next 60 days. Axios reported on July 14 that Putin told Trump during a phone call on July 3 that Russia plans to intensify its offensive.

**Trump Administration Expected to Announce New Weapons Plan**

The Trump administration is expected to announce a new weapons plan that could include long-range missiles and other offensive systems. Senator Lindsey Graham told Axios that Trump is “really pissed at Putin” and promised a “very aggressive” statement.
